Who Invented Money? The Story of Lydia's First Gold Coins

The transition from barter trade and informal commodity ledgers to a standardized, state-backed currency is one of the most critical turning points in human economic history. For millennia, ancient societies conducted trade using weight-based commodities, such as barley in Mesopotamia, cowrie shells in China, or raw silver bullion in the Levant. While functional, these systems suffered from high transaction costs: merchants had to weigh metals at every trade point, and verify the purity of the bullion, which was easily diluted. This economic friction was resolved in the 7th century BCE in the kingdom of Lydia, located in western Anatolia (modern Turkey), where the world's first true coins were minted. By stamping standardized weights of electrum (a natural alloy of gold and silver) with a royal seal, the Lydian kings invented metallic currency, creating a global revolution in market efficiency, state taxation, and trade speed.

Who Invented Money? From Barter & Hacksilber to Lydian Coinage

Before the invention of coinage, trade was governed by commodity-money or bullion weight. Under the Babylonian and Egyptian economies, silver was treated as a raw material. Merchants carried chunks of cut silver, known as Hacksilber, which had to be weighed on scales using stone weights during every transaction. This process was slow and open to fraud: traders could use fraudulent scale weights, or mix silver with cheaper base metals like lead or copper. To verify purity, buyers had to physically cut into the silver or perform chemical tests, creating significant friction in daily market transactions. This weighing requirement limited the speed of trade, restricted the participation of lower social classes in regional markets, and made long-distance merchant networks highly risky and expensive to operate.

Lydia, occupying a wealthy geographic position at the crossroads of the Aegean and the interior empires of Anatolia, faced massive volumes of trade. The rivers of Lydia, particularly the Pactolus, were rich in Electrum, a natural gold-silver alloy. Scribes and kings realized that the state could use its authority to solve the bullion trust problem. If the king guaranteed both the weight and the purity of a piece of metal, merchants would no longer need to weigh or test it. The transaction could proceed based on visual trust alone, turning trade from a slow negotiation into a rapid transaction.

The Reign of Alyattes and the First Mints

The earliest Lydian coins were minted during the reign of King Alyattes (around 610โ€“560 BCE) in the capital city of Sardis. These coins, known as Staters, were made of electrum and stamped on one side with the symbol of the royal house: a roaring lion's head with a sunburst on its forehead. The reverse side featured simple punch marks made by the iron dies during stamping.

The minting process was a lesson in metallurgy:

  • Alloy Standardization: Because natural electrum varied in its gold-to-silver ratio, the Lydian mint standardized the mix, fixing it at roughly 54% gold, 44% silver, and 2% copper. This standard ensured that every coin of a specific denomination carried identical metal value.
  • Denomination Hierarchy: Scribes established a fraction-based coin system, ranging from a full stater (weighing about 14 grams) down to a 1/96th stater (weighing a fraction of a gram). This division allowed coins to be used for both large wholesale transactions and daily retail market purchases.
  • The Die Hammer: Flans of cast metal were heated, placed on an anvil containing the lion design, and hammered with an iron punch from above, locking the image into the metal structure.

Croesus and the Bimetallic Revolution

Alyattes' son, King Croesus (reigned 560โ€“546 BCE), went down in history as a symbol of immense wealth. Croesus realized that electrum was difficult to trade internationally because other cultures valued pure gold and pure silver differently. He revolutionized the monetary system by introducing the world's first bimetallic currency. Croesus ordered the refining of electrum into pure gold coins (Croeseids) and pure silver coins, establishing a fixed exchange rate between them. This bimetallic standard spread rapidly across the Aegean, becoming the model for Persian, Greek, and Roman monetary systems.

The Economic Boom of Sardis

The introduction of coinage triggered an immediate economic expansion in Sardis and the surrounding Aegean. By removing the need for scales, coinage allowed for the creation of the world's first permanent retail marketsโ€”the predecessors of the Greek Agora. Herodotus, the Greek historian, noted that the Lydians were the first people to establish permanent retail shops, a development directly linked to the convenience of coinage. Anyone, from a wealthy merchant to a poor laborer, could buy food, clothing, and pottery rapidly using coins. The speed of domestic trade increased exponentially, driving local production and specialization.

The Lydian state also benefited massively from its invention. The crown charged a fee for minting coins, taking a profit (known as Seigniorage) on the difference between the face value of the coin and the raw value of the metal. Furthermore, coinage simplified tax collection: instead of collecting grain, sheep, or irregular bullion, the royal treasury could collect standardized coins. This predictable tax stream allowed the Lydian kings to fund professional standing armies, build massive fortifications around Sardis, and hire mercenary units, transforming their kingdom into a regional superpower.

Debasement: The Dark Side of Coinage

While coinage brought market efficiency, it also introduced a new vulnerability: Monetary Debasement. Because coins carried a face value guaranteed by the state, rulers soon realized they could melt down currency, mix it with cheaper base metals like copper, and reissue the coins at the same face value. This allowed the state to pay off debts or fund expensive wars, but it invariably triggered inflation and currency distrust. This practice was widely exploited by Roman emperors, who systematically reduced the silver content of the Denarius from 95% under Augustus to less than 2% during the Crisis of the Third Century, causing the collapse of the Roman market economy.

The Global Expansion of Coinage

The Lydian invention did not remain isolated. Following the conquest of Lydia by Cyrus the Great of Persia in 546 BCE, the Persian Empire adopted bimetallic coinage, issuing the gold Daric and silver Siglos across their vast empire. Greek city-states like Athens and Corinth quickly set up their own mints, using silver from local mines to strike iconic coins like the Athenian Owl, which became the first international reserve currency of the Mediterranean. By the time of Alexander the Great, metallic coinage was the standard medium of exchange from the Aegean Sea to the Indus Valley, facilitating the integration of the ancient world.

Simultaneously and independently, coin systems developed in ancient China and India, using different shapesโ€”such as bronze spade-money in China and punch-marked silver bars in India. However, the Lydian model of circular, stamped coins with raised designs proved to be the most durable and adaptable design. It established the principles of currency that still govern physical cash today: state monopoly on issuance, standardization of denominations, and the replacement of weight negotiation with visual trust.

Gresham's Law and the Dual Electrum Standard

The introduction of standardized coins in Lydia highlighted the economic principle that later became known as Gresham's Lawโ€”the rule that "bad money drives out good." Before the invention of the royal mint, merchants traded using electrum nuggets, which were natural alloys of gold and silver. However, the ratio of gold to silver in natural electrum varied from 40% to 90%, allowing dishonest traders to pass off silver-heavy nuggets as gold-heavy ones. To stop this, King Alyattes standardized the royal electrum coin at 54% gold and 44% silver, stamping them with the lion's head to guarantee this ratio.

By establishing this standard, the Lydian state removed the need for merchants to assay every nugget, which drastically reduced the time needed to complete transactions. Scribes recorded that merchants preferred the royal coins over raw electrum, because they knew the state would accept them for tax payments at face value. This standard currency drove raw electrum out of circulation and into the state mints, allowing the Lydian kings to control the money supply and build a wealthy merchant empire, proving that standardized legal standards are essential to build public trust in money.

Conclusion: The Invention of Cash

The creation of coinage in Lydia was more than a technical upgrade in trade; it was a cognitive revolution that transformed how humanity values labor, goods, and time. By converting raw metal into a standardized symbol of trust, the Lydian kings unlocked the potential of free markets, enabling rapid transactions, specialized labor, and predictable state finance. The coins chiseled in Sardis twenty-six centuries ago laid the monetary foundations that built the ancient, medieval, and modern worlds, proving that trust is the ultimate currency of human progress.

Historian Debate: Why Did Lydia Invent Coins?

Facilitating Retail Trade

Traditional economists argue that Lydian kings minted electrum coins to reduce transaction costs in local markets, replacing awkward bullion bars.

State Payments and Mercenary Hire

Modern revisionists suggest coins were invented specifically to pay mercenaries and collect taxes, serving as a political accounting unit rather than a commercial tool.
